FYI about EYWC
First and foremost, we would like to thank Keith Watkins for his years of service to EYWC. Keith has been involved in youth wrestling for the past 8 years and most recently served as EYWC's Head Coach for the past 3 years. His shoes will be hard to fill because anyone that knows Keith, knows that he is passionate about the sport and put the kids' best interests first above all else. Keith focused on technique, conditioning and sportsmanship and this ultimately led to much success for EYWC.
Jeff Spires will be taking over for Keith as Head Coach. He much prefers the term Head Administrator though because he feels there are many other EYWC volunteers that know more about wrestling and coaching then he does. The Assistant Coaches will be familiar faces - namely Rob Brest, Phil Laird and Mark Myers. A newcomer to the room this year will be Charlie Bayle, fresh off a long stint of active duty with his military reserve unit (thanks for your service!).
Helping out on the novice end will be Matt Caro, Eric Dedrick, Chuck Leehan and Dean Wright.
Practices will remain in the wrestling room at General McLane High School. However, we are shaving 30 minutes off our practice time - now held from 6:00 PM - 7:30 PM. We hope to streamline practice this year in order to to the keep the kid's attention span in check while still concentrating on technique, conditioning and sportsmanship. Check out the calendar on the webpage for an updated practice schedule through January of 2012.
We certainly subscribe to the theory of "if it ain't broke, don't fix it" and EYWC has had great success in the past three years, winning several team tournament titles and qualifying over 30 youth wrestlers to the PJW state tournament. The tweaks mentioned above will cater to the different schedules of our current coaching staff and will help them to get the most out of a predominantly young squad.
